William Nooney, a resident of Missoula, Mont., and a former Montana state lawmaker has been ordered by Helena District Court Judge Mike Menahan to pay $335,000 back to those he defrauded by selling securities without a license, KPAX News reports.

Nooney has also been given a six year deferred sentence, during which time he will be supervised by the Montana Department of Corrections but will not have to spend any time in prison, according to KPAX News.
